Residential Hardscaping in Boston, MA
Residential hardscaping services encompass the installation and design of durable, functional features that enhance outdoor living spaces. Common projects include patios, walkways, retaining walls, driveways, and outdoor seating areas. These features not only improve the aesthetic appeal of a property but also increase its usability and value. Homeowners interested in hardscaping should consider the materials, layout, and overall style to ensure the finished project complements their property’s landscape and meets their needs for outdoor activities and gatherings.
Before requesting residential hardscaping services, property owners typically want to understand the scope of the project, including the types of materials suitable for their climate and soil conditions. It’s also helpful to consider the drainage and grading requirements to prevent water issues and ensure longevity. Clarifying budget expectations, desired design elements, and maintenance considerations can lead to a more satisfying outcome. Proper planning and clear communication can help ensure the hardscaping features align with the property’s overall landscape and the homeowner’s vision.

Residential Hardscaping Questions
What types of residential hardscaping projects are common? Common projects include patios, walkways, driveways, retaining walls, and outdoor living spaces designed to enhance functionality and curb appeal.
What materials are typically used for residential hardscaping? Materials such as concrete, pavers, natural stone, brick, and gravel are frequently used for durability and aesthetic appeal.
How does hardscaping improve property value? Well-designed hardscaping adds visual interest, expands usable outdoor space, and can increase overall property value.
What should homeowners consider before starting a hardscaping project? It's important to evaluate the property's layout, drainage needs, and personal style preferences to ensure a functional and attractive result.
